Some Phunny Fobias.

Verbophobia Fear of words.

Venustraphobia Fear of beautiful women.

Theophobia Fear of gods or religion.

Sesquipedalophobia Fear of long words.

Pogonophobia Fear of beards.

Ophthalmophobia Fear of being stared at.

Macrophobia Fear of long waits.

Heliophobia Fear of the sun.

Dendrophobia Fear of trees.

Bibliophobia Fear of books.

Apeirophobia Fear of infinity.

Allodoxaphobia Fear of opinions.
